Virginia Porter

Godfrey | Save

Virginia “Ginny” Porter, 90, died at 2:55 a.m. Tuesday, July 17, 2018 at the Methodist Village in Godfrey. Born May 23, 1928 in Godfrey, she was the daughter of Joseph J. and Gladys (Bockstruck) Ebbert Sr. She worked as a secretary at Peavey Company until she married and was a member of the First Presbyterian Church in Alton. On October 10, 1970 she married Dale Porter in Alton. He preceded her in death on December 28, 1985. Surviving are three nieces, Jenny Frazier of Marble Hill, MO, Nancy Ebbert of Quincy, IL, and Sandra James of Lake Arrowhead, CA, two nephews, Craig James of Lake Arrowhead, CA and Roger James of Wichita Falls, TX, and a step-niece, Barb Anderson of Santa Barbara, CA. Also surviving is a step-son, Paul Porter of St. Louis, MO, a step-granddaughter, Ellen Porter of Chicago, a sister-in-law, Marolyn Ebbert of Godfrey and cousins, Joanne Myer of Wentzville, MO and Richard “Dick” Ebbert of Mexico, MO. Along with her parents and husband, she was preceded in death by a step-daughter, Cathy Alexander, a nephew, Arthur James, two brothers, Walter and Joseph Ebbert and a sister, Dorothy James. Visitation will be from 12:00 noon until time of memorial service at 1:30 p.m. Thursday, July 26, 2018 at Gent Funeral Home in Alton. Reverend Janet Riley will officiate. Private burial will be at Valhalla Memorial Park in Godfrey. In lieu of flowers memorials may be made to the First Presbyterian Church. Online guestbook and information may be found at www.gentfuneralhome.com
